Papa Luigi's Pizzeria is a cozy eatery nestled in the heart of Niagara Falls, ON, offering a menu of traditional Italian pizzas and pasta dishes.
With a focus on quality ingredients and authentic flavors, Papa Luigi's Pizzeria provides a casual dining experience for locals and tourists alike.
Generated from their business information